Asymptotics of Hecke polynomial coefficients on the Atkin-Lehner eigenspaces
Timothy Nelson, Erick Ross, Maya Wassercug, Hui Xue
Abstract
Let Skσ(N) denote the space of cusp forms of level N, weight k, and Atkin-Lehner sign pattern σ, and Sknew,σ denote its new subspace. In this paper, we study the asymptotic behavior of the coefficients of the m-th Hecke polynomial over Skσ(N) and Sknew,σ(N). In particular, we show that in certain settings, all but finitely many of these coefficients take a particular sign. We also study settings in which the coefficients do not tend to any particular sign.
